Interspectra Inc is located in Laguna Beach, CA. The organization was established in 2007. According to its NTEE Classification (X21) the organization is classified as: Protestant, under the broad grouping of Religion-Related and related organizations. As of 12/2023, Interspectra Inc employed 6 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Interspectra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2023, Interspectra Inc generated $103.5k in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 5 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(18.5%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$96.3k during the year ending 12/2023. As we would expect to see with falling revenues, expenses have declined by (18.7%) per year over the past 5 years.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3
PROVIDED CROSS-CULTURAL TRAINING FOR FOREIGN WORKERS RESPONDING TO PHYSICAL, EMOTIONAL, SPIRITUAL AND SOCIO-ECONOMIC NEEDS IN REGIONS OF THE WORLD WITH LIMITED FREEDOM AND LIBERTY; RESPONDED TO THESE FELT NEEDS HOLISTICALLY, RESPECTING THE INDIGENOUS RELIGIOUS AND CULTURAL SYSTEMS; DEVELOPED ENVIRONMENTS OF TRUST THAT ALLOWED FOR OPEN AND HONEST INTERFAITH/INTERCULTURAL DIALOGUE THE PERSON AND THE MESSAGE OF JESUS. APPROXIMATELY 200 PERSONS BENEFITED.
